Открытие файлов 7z на Mac способы и программы

Как открыть файл 7z на mac

Как открыть файл 7z на mac

Формат 7z обеспечивает высокую степень сжатия и широко используется для хранения больших объёмов данных. На Mac файлы 7z не поддерживаются стандартным архиватором, поэтому требуется стороннее программное обеспечение. Одним из надёжных решений является The Unarchiver, бесплатная утилита, способная распаковывать архивы 7z с сохранением структуры каталогов и прав доступа.

Для пользователей, которые предпочитают более продвинутые функции, доступен Keka. Эта программа поддерживает пакетную обработку архивов, шифрование и создание собственных 7z-архивов. Keka интегрируется с Finder, что позволяет открывать файлы через контекстное меню без дополнительных действий.

Если требуется работа через терминал, можно использовать p7zip – порт популярного 7-Zip для macOS. Команда 7z x файл.7z извлекает содержимое архива в текущую директорию, а опция -o позволяет указать конкретное место для распаковки. Этот способ подходит для автоматизации и скриптов, где важна скорость и контроль над процессом.

Выбор метода зависит от частоты работы с архивами, необходимости шифрования и интеграции с системными инструментами. Для разовой распаковки достаточно The Unarchiver, для регулярной работы и пакетной обработки – Keka, а для скриптов и командной строки – p7zip.

Открытие файлов 7z на Mac: способы и программы

Открытие файлов 7z на Mac: способы и программы

Файлы 7z используют сжатие LZMA, что обеспечивает высокую степень сжатия. На macOS их нельзя открыть стандартными средствами Finder. Для работы с такими архивами применяются сторонние утилиты.

1. The Unarchiver – бесплатная программа, поддерживающая форматы 7z, RAR, ZIP и TAR. После установки достаточно двойного клика по архиву, чтобы разархивировать его в указанную папку.

2. Keka – легкий архиватор с поддержкой 7z. Позволяет создавать и извлекать архивы с настройкой степени сжатия и шифрования. Файлы можно перетаскивать на окно приложения для быстрого распаковки.

3. Commander One – файловый менеджер с встроенной поддержкой 7z. Удобен при работе с большими архивами, позволяет просматривать содержимое без полного извлечения.

4. 7zX – специализированная утилита для 7z. Поддерживает шифрование AES-256, позволяет распаковывать архивы, созданные на Windows и Linux, без потери структуры папок.

Для командной строки можно использовать p7zip. Установка через Homebrew: brew install p7zip. Распаковка выполняется командой 7z x archive.7z, что удобно для автоматизации или работы на сервере.

При выборе программы стоит учитывать объем и тип архива: для больших архивов Keka или p7zip обеспечат более стабильную работу, а для частого просмотра содержимого без распаковки – Commander One. Все перечисленные инструменты сохраняют структуру папок и поддерживают многотомные архивы.

Как установить 7-Zip аналоги для macOS

Как установить 7-Zip аналоги для macOS

Другой вариант – The Unarchiver. Программа доступна бесплатно в Mac App Store. После установки можно назначить её как стандартное приложение для открытия архивов формата 7z через контекстное меню Finder.

Для пользователей, предпочитающих командную строку, подходит p7zip. Установка через Homebrew выполняется командой brew install p7zip. После установки доступна команда 7z для распаковки и архивации 7z-файлов в терминале.

Для автоматизации распаковки больших архивов можно использовать Keka в сочетании с Automator. Создайте рабочий процесс «Получить выбранные Finder-элементы» и добавьте действие «Запустить Keka». Это позволяет распаковывать архивы одним кликом.

Все перечисленные решения поддерживают шифрование, распаковку многотомных архивов и интеграцию с Finder, что делает их полноценной заменой 7-Zip на macOS.

Использование Keka для распаковки 7z файлов

Использование Keka для распаковки 7z файлов

Для распаковки 7z файла достаточно перетащить архив на иконку Keka. Программа автоматически предложит папку назначения, которая по умолчанию совпадает с расположением архива. Для изменения пути нажмите кнопку «Папка назначения» и выберите необходимую директорию.

Keka поддерживает автоматическое распознавание пароля. Если архив защищён, появится окно для ввода ключа. Программа корректно обрабатывает большие архивы, включая файлы размером более 10 ГБ, без зависаний и потери данных.

Дополнительно Keka позволяет настраивать режим распаковки через меню «Настройки». Здесь можно включить опцию «Разархивировать в отдельную папку», чтобы каждый архив создавал собственный каталог. Для ускорения распаковки больших 7z файлов рекомендуется включить «Использовать многопоточность», что задействует все ядра процессора.

Распаковка 7z через The Unarchiver: пошаговое руководство

Распаковка 7z через The Unarchiver: пошаговое руководство

The Unarchiver – бесплатное приложение для macOS, поддерживающее форматы 7z, RAR, ZIP, TAR и другие. Ниже приведены точные шаги по распаковке файлов 7z.

  1. Скачайте The Unarchiver с официального сайта или через Mac App Store. Убедитесь, что версия совместима с вашей версией macOS.

  2. Установите приложение, перетащив иконку в папку «Программы».

  3. Запустите The Unarchiver и откройте вкладку «Форматы файлов». Отметьте «7z», чтобы приложение автоматически открывало архивы этого типа.

  4. Перетащите архив 7z на иконку The Unarchiver или кликните правой кнопкой мыши на архив и выберите «Открыть с помощью → The Unarchiver».

  5. Выберите папку для распаковки. Рекомендуется создать отдельную папку, чтобы все файлы оставались организованными.

  6. Нажмите «Распаковать». Программа автоматически извлечёт содержимое архива в указанную папку.

  7. После завершения процесса проверьте папку на предмет всех файлов. The Unarchiver сохраняет структуру директорий, если она присутствует в архиве.

Советы:

  • Для крупных архивов включите опцию отображения прогресса распаковки в настройках приложения.
  • Если архив защищён паролем, The Unarchiver запросит его перед началом извлечения.
  • Программа поддерживает пакетную обработку: можно распаковывать несколько архивов одновременно.

Открытие 7z архивов с помощью терминала Mac

Открытие 7z архивов с помощью терминала Mac

На macOS для работы с 7z архивами через терминал используется утилита p7zip. Она обеспечивает полную совместимость с форматом 7z и поддерживает сжатие и распаковку.

Установить p7zip можно через Homebrew командой: brew install p7zip. После установки доступны команды 7z и 7za.

Для распаковки архива выполните команду: 7z x /путь/к/архиву.7z -o/путь/к/папке, где -o указывает директорию назначения. Если путь содержит пробелы, обрамите его кавычками.

Если архив защищён паролем, распаковка выполняется с ключом -p: 7z x /путь/к/архиву.7z -pВашПароль. Пароль можно не указывать, тогда система запросит его интерактивно.

Дополнительно можно использовать опцию -y для автоматического подтверждения всех действий при распаковке, что удобно при пакетной обработке архивов.

Для сжатия файлов в 7z через терминал применяют команду: 7z a /путь/к/новому_архиву.7z /путь/к/файлам_или_папкам. Можно указать уровень сжатия с помощью -mx=9 для максимальной степени.

Работа с терминалом позволяет быстро интегрировать обработку 7z архивов в скрипты и автоматические процессы без установки дополнительных графических программ.

Преобразование 7z в ZIP на Mac без сторонних программ

Преобразование 7z в ZIP на Mac без сторонних программ

На MacOS встроенные утилиты позволяют работать с архивами 7z через Terminal без установки сторонних программ. Сначала необходимо разархивировать файл 7z с помощью команды 7z из пакета p7zip, который можно установить через Homebrew:

brew install p7zip

После установки выполните команду для распаковки архива:

7z x путь_к_архиву.7z -oпуть_к_папке_для_распаковки

Архив будет извлечён в указанную папку. Следующий шаг – создать ZIP-файл. Используется стандартная команда zip:

cd путь_к_папке_для_распаковки

zip -r имя_архива.zip *

Ключ -r обеспечивает рекурсивное добавление всех файлов и папок. Итоговый ZIP-архив будет совместим с любой системой MacOS и Windows.

Таким образом, весь процесс сводится к двум командам: 7z x для распаковки и zip -r для упаковки. Это позволяет полностью обойтись без графических программ и сторонних архиваторов.

Поиск и устранение ошибок при открытии 7z архивов

Поиск и устранение ошибок при открытии 7z архивов

Если 7z архив не открывается на Mac, первым шагом стоит проверить целостность файла. Используйте встроенную команду 7z t путь_к_архиву в терминале для тестирования архива. Сообщения об ошибках, такие как Data Error или CRC Failed, указывают на повреждение данных.

При поврежденном архиве можно попробовать восстановление с помощью команды 7z x путь_к_архиву -oпуть_к_папке -r с ключом -r, чтобы извлечь неповрежденные файлы. Если ошибка сохраняется, стоит использовать опцию -aoa для перезаписи файлов при частичном извлечении.

Проблемы с паролем чаще всего возникают при неправильной кодировке или повреждении заголовка. Убедитесь, что используемый пароль соответствует оригинальному архиву и попробуйте открыть файл в других программах, поддерживающих 7z, таких как Keka или The Unarchiver, которые корректно обрабатывают различные схемы шифрования.

Иногда ошибка появляется из-за несовместимости версии формата. Архивы, созданные в 7-Zip 21+ с использованием LZMA2 и шифрованием AES-256, могут не открываться в старых версиях Mac-программ. В этом случае стоит обновить используемый архиватор или извлекать архив на Windows, затем переносить файлы на Mac.

Если файл скачан из интернета, проверьте контрольную сумму MD5 или SHA256. Несовпадение суммы свидетельствует о неполной или поврежденной загрузке. Повторная загрузка с официального источника часто решает проблему.

В редких случаях ошибка возникает из-за ограничений файловой системы Mac. Архив, содержащий имена файлов длиной более 255 символов или нестандартные символы, может не открываться. Используйте терминал для извлечения с ключом -sdel, который удаляет недопустимые символы в процессе распаковки.

Вопрос-ответ:

Какие программы на Mac позволяют открыть архивы 7z?

На Mac существует несколько программ, которые поддерживают формат 7z. Среди них популярны The Unarchiver, Keka и BetterZip. The Unarchiver бесплатна и проста в использовании, подходит для быстрого открытия архивов. Keka также бесплатна, но предлагает расширенные возможности, включая создание 7z-архивов и шифрование. BetterZip является платной программой и подходит для работы с большими архивами и пакетной обработкой файлов.

Можно ли открыть 7z-файл без установки дополнительного ПО?

Стандартные инструменты macOS, такие как Finder и Archive Utility, не поддерживают формат 7z. Поэтому открыть такой архив без сторонних приложений нельзя. Однако после установки программы вроде The Unarchiver или Keka, можно распаковывать архивы прямо через контекстное меню Finder, что делает процесс удобным и быстрым.

Какая программа лучше для создания 7z-архивов на Mac?

Если ваша цель не только открыть архив, но и создавать 7z-файлы, стоит обратить внимание на Keka. Она позволяет задавать степень сжатия, шифровать архивы паролем и объединять несколько файлов в один архив. BetterZip тоже подходит для этих целей, но требует покупки лицензии. The Unarchiver такой возможности не предоставляет, она предназначена только для распаковки.

Почему 7z-файл не открывается после скачивания на Mac?

Чаще всего проблема связана с повреждением архива при скачивании или несовместимостью версии программы. Если архив был скачан частично, распаковка не пройдет. Также некоторые старые версии The Unarchiver или Keka могут не распознавать архивы, созданные в новых версиях 7-Zip. В таких случаях рекомендуется скачать актуальную версию программы или проверить целостность файла.

Можно ли открыть 7z-файл на Mac без установки дополнительного ПО?

Стандартные средства macOS не поддерживают формат 7z напрямую. Для открытия таких архивов нужно использовать сторонние приложения. Встроенный архиватор Finder работает с zip и rar, но 7z не входит в список поддерживаемых форматов.

Какие программы лучше всего подходят для работы с 7z на Mac?

Существует несколько вариантов. Например, The Unarchiver — бесплатное приложение, которое позволяет распаковывать 7z и другие форматы архивов. Keka — ещё одно популярное решение, оно поддерживает сжатие и распаковку, позволяет работать с паролями и удобно интегрируется с системой. Для пользователей, которые предпочитают терминал, доступна утилита p7zip, позволяющая распаковывать 7z через командную строку.

Ссылка на основную публикацию